Toyota landcruiser anniversary – Toyota LandCruiser 200 Series …

You may not hold it, though the iconic Toyota LandCruiser car has right away been around for scarcely six total decades as well as to applaud a anniversary,

See more here:
Toyota landcruiser anniversary – Toyota LandCruiser 200 Series …